

George "Tim" Lawrence Hann, III, age 87, passed away on June 13, 2022 in Tallahassee, Florida. Tim was born April 4, 1935 in New York City, New York to the late George Hann, Jr. and Frances Thorne Hann. He was a Navy veteran who proudly served for four years. Tim worked for the Fort Myers City Police Department before moving to the Lee County Sheriff's Department where he stayed until his retirement.
Tim was a faithful FSU fan and was an avid tennis fan and player. He loved the outdoors, hunting, fishing and watching wildlife. He loved to be on the water and had a passion for fly fishing and diving in the Florida Keys.
While in Deland, Florida he met the love of his life, Sylvia Jean Golden, while she was attending Stetson University. They shared 64 wonderful years together and had two children, Pamela and George, IV. He loved his family most of all and even passed along his love of fly fishing to his grandson, Justin.
